【技术实现步骤摘要】
本专利技术涉及集成电路设计验证领域,具体涉及一种面向硬件仿真加速平台的功耗波形捕获装置及其应用方法。
技术介绍
1、功耗与性能、面积一起(即ppa: performance power and area),是集成电路设计时权衡考量的三种重要考核指标。功耗对于集成电路——尤其是嵌入式芯片至关重要。常用的功耗信息主要有峰值功耗、平均功耗、典型功耗(即典型应用场景下的平均功耗)、功耗斜率。其中,平均功耗与典型功耗可以通过科学的数据采样求求平均给的方式实现,场景的选择对功耗评估结果影响小;而峰值功耗与功耗斜率的评估则与场景的选择密切相关。本专利技术主要应用于峰值功耗与功耗斜率的评估,当然本专利技术也可应用于平均功耗、典型功耗的评估。
2、目前,主要的功耗分析方法分正向计算与反向推演两种。其中,正向推算方法中,通过某种方法获得目标场景的翻转率信息,然后通过powerartist、joules等专用功耗计算软件计算出具体的功耗值;反向类推演则是根据已有芯片的实际功耗值及多种设计信息、待验证设计(dut: design under tes
...【技术保护点】
1.一种面向硬件仿真加速平台的功耗波形捕获装置,其特征在于,包括翻转率计数器阵列(1)、动态数据捕捉阵列(2)、波形数据缓冲WDB(3)、功耗数据缓冲PDB(4)、功耗数据导出控制器(5)和功耗场景捕捉部件(6),所述翻转率计数器阵列(1)与功耗场景捕捉部件(6)的输入端相连,所述功耗场景捕捉部件(6)的输出端与功耗数据导出控制器(5)的输入端相连,所述动态数据捕捉阵列(2)、功耗数据导出控制器(5)均分别与波形数据缓冲WDB(3)、功耗数据缓冲PDB(4)相连以用于将捕获的波形数据w_load输出和功耗数据p_load输出。
2.根据权利要求1所述的面向
...【技术特征摘要】
1.一种面向硬件仿真加速平台的功耗波形捕获装置,其特征在于,包括翻转率计数器阵列(1)、动态数据捕捉阵列(2)、波形数据缓冲wdb(3)、功耗数据缓冲pdb(4)、功耗数据导出控制器(5)和功耗场景捕捉部件(6),所述翻转率计数器阵列(1)与功耗场景捕捉部件(6)的输入端相连,所述功耗场景捕捉部件(6)的输出端与功耗数据导出控制器(5)的输入端相连,所述动态数据捕捉阵列(2)、功耗数据导出控制器(5)均分别与波形数据缓冲wdb(3)、功耗数据缓冲pdb(4)相连以用于将捕获的波形数据w_load输出和功耗数据p_load输出。
2.根据权利要求1所述的面向硬件仿真加速平台的功耗波形捕获装置,其特征在于,所述翻转率计数器阵列(1)包括多个翻转率计数器tc,用于在硬件仿真加速平台的原始时钟驱动下,将用户指定进行功耗评估的被测设计dut部分或整体所包含用户逻辑中有数据翻转的锁存器flip-flop数量、门控时钟的逻辑部件的信息经预设的权重拟合后存入其所对应的翻转率计数器tc中;所述翻转率计数器阵列(1)为硬件仿真加速器的已有硬件逻辑或者被测设计dut中所插入的辅助逻辑,且在所述翻转率计数器阵列(1)为硬件仿真加速器的已有硬件逻辑时包括在编译时提供编译指导为用户指定的每一个被测设计dut或整体插入多个翻转率计数器tc。
3.根据权利要求2所述的面向硬件仿真加速平台的功耗波形捕获装置,其特征在于,所述动态数据捕捉阵列(2)包括多个动态数据捕捉器ddc,所述动态数据捕捉器ddc与被测设计dut一一对应并用于记录每个时钟周期被测设计dut所有逻辑部件的值。
4.根据权利要求3所述的面向硬件仿真加速平台的功耗波形捕...
【专利技术属性】
技术研发人员:周海亮,邓林,罗莉,荀长庆,潘国腾,周理,铁俊波,王永文,杨乾明,张剑锋,隋兵才,
申请(专利权)人:中国人民解放军国防科技大学,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。